Sauti Zetu Film Festival

The Sauti Zetu Film Festival will be the first event of its kind to take place on the mainland of Tanzania. The festival seeks to use the influence of movies made from a human rights standpoint to ignite dialogues about civic space issues, particularly freedom of expression and youth involvement in governance and policy making, as well as gender equality, where the emphasis will be on promoting equal access to social and political opportunities for all.  Sauti Zetu is Swahili for “Our Voices,” and the festival’s main goal is to elevate the voices of ordinary citizens through films made with a focus on human rights. The festival is set to take place for two (2) days, from 13th of October to 14th, soon after the commemoration of the International Girl Child Day.

It will be a festival that combines the Discourse Steered and Deliberative styles. With the dialogue-guided side, the emphasis would be on showing movies that provoke thought and conversation in the audience. After the screening, panel discussions will be organized so that attendees may share their opinions on the topics covered in the movie. The deliberative side of the event will be organized to expressly appeal to an audience interested in human rights. The objective would be to persuade the target audience to accept human rights as the normative legal and political framework for society.

Film festivals provide a forum for discussion between professionals, creatives, decision-makers, journalists, civil society organizations, and the general public. Films and conversations about human rights offer exceptional chances to use one’s right to free speech. They can be extremely important in providing a rare opportunity for people to express their opinions about the problems presented and ask questions, particularly in circumstances when individuals and civil society struggle. The audience can learn about any missing information and receive answers regarding the events being screened. It is unfortunate that on the Tanzania mainland, we don’t have any film festivals, not even speaking of human rights film festivals.
